Bruce Greyson
Bruce Greyson is an American psychiatrist and professor emeritus of psychiatry and neurobehavioral sciences at the University of Virginia. He is widely considered one of the leading experts on near-death experiences (NDEs), having studied them for over 45 years. He co-founded the International Association for Near-Death Studies (IANDS) and served as the editor of the Journal of Near-Death Studies for 27 years.
